I answered a ad in the paper for pistol primers but was too late. While on the phone, I asked if he was selling any other reloading components, and I told him what I loaded. He told about some .38 caliber bullets, he was very nearby my house so I went over. When I got there, he had pulled out some "other things I might be interested. Cut to the chase, I got 175ct 158 gr JHP, 235ct 125gr JHP, 1 lb can of Bullseye, 1 lb can Unique, and a can of 2400. And 250 primed .45 CAP cases, 200 .357 mag once fired cases, and a bag of unknown qty of .38 +P.


$50

As I left, he said, "I've got your number, when I look thru the rest I'll give you a ring."
